The following information was faxed in by the State:
The South Carolina Department of Health and Environmental Control was notified on September 17, 2009, by the licensee, that a medical event occurred. A patient who was scheduled for a Yttrium-90 Microsphere therapy was given the wrong dose. The patient was scheduled for 25.38 millicuries but was administered 45.9 millicuries according to the initial report by the licensee.
The event took place on the 15th and was verified by the licensee on the 17th of September. The referring physician has been notified as well as the patient. The licensee knew no additional details at this point. The licensee will provide additional information in a written report within 15 days. Updates to this event will be made through the NMED system as further information is received.
A Medical Event may indicate potential problems in a medical facility's use of radioactive materials. It does not necessarily result in harm to the patient.
